Transaction a98953968bdd8f30a02f5452e0b20a86dda7c6bfc500dce3edebe7e627924572
1 Input
1 Output
-
a98953968bdd8f30a02f5452e0b20a86dda7c6bfc500dce3edebe7e627924572:0
- value
- 2172070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aeb99a7d99f27845fb24907b103862d94cccc4b3 OP_EQUAL
- address
- 3Hcsqst1trsrPbyqFZ5VgEhq4ciJ3W22Hm